Climb up the corner pillar (right of “Garlic”) at the base of the overhang. Build a nest of gear (small cams) before blasting out right into the steepness on sloping undercuts. A burly move gets you through the first crux and into undercut jugs where you place your final protection for the final crux. Bust out right on sustained hard and core-intensive moves (the kneebar helps) before reaching the jugs that lead you to victory!
